From: Pádraig Brady
Date: Wed, 3 Jun 2026 11:11:01 +0000 (+0100) Subject: tests: install: avoid failure on FreeBSD/macOS X-Git-Url: http://git.ipfire.org/gitweb/index.cgi?a=commitdiff_plain;h=2632fbf08c25d0f2097d197bb021a3aae4d21289;p=thirdparty%2Fcoreutils.git tests: install: avoid failure on FreeBSD/macOS * tests/install/stdin.sh: Avoid inode correlation issue discussed at https://lists.gnu.org/r/coreutils/2026-06/msg00004.html --- diff --git a/tests/install/stdin.sh b/tests/install/stdin.sh index 4ee8a85c9b..2e050059eb 100755 --- a/tests/install/stdin.sh +++ b/tests/install/stdin.sh @@ -26,6 +26,11 @@ tty=$(readlink -f /dev/stdin) test -r "$tty" 2>&1 \ || skip_ '/dev/stdin is not readable' +# work around FreeBSD / macOS issue as discussed at: +# https://lists.gnu.org/r/coreutils/2026-06/msg00004.html +test $(stat -L -c%i /dev/stdin) = $(stat -L -c%i - a || framework_failure_ echo b >b || framework_failure_